V-BLAST结构检测算法通信仿真及Matlab源码分析

需积分: 5 10 下载量 95 浏览量 更新于2024-10-07 1 收藏 509KB ZIP 举报
资源摘要信息: "【通信仿真】基于V-BLAST结构检测算法仿真含Matlab源码.zip" 在现代无线通信系统中,提高频谱效率和数据传输速率是研究的重点之一。垂直分层空时结构(Vertical Bell Labs Layered Space-Time,简称V-BLAST)是一种有效的空时编码技术,它能够通过空间复用来提高系统的频谱效率。V-BLAST技术在多输入多输出(MIMO)系统中应用广泛,因其能够在不需要天线间高度同步的情况下,实现信道容量的最大化。 V-BLAST结构的核心思想是将数据流分成若干个子流,每个子流通过不同的天线进行发送,并且在接收端通过信号处理算法来分离这些子流。这种结构的关键在于高效的检测算法,它能够识别并分离出重叠的信号,从而减少干扰并提高数据恢复的准确性。 在给出的资源中,包含了基于V-BLAST结构的检测算法仿真,以及相应的Matlab源码。Matlab作为一款广泛应用于工程和科研领域的数值计算和模拟软件,特别适合用于通信系统的仿真和算法的实现。通过这些源码,研究人员和工程师可以深入理解和掌握V-BLAST检测算法的实现细节,包括信号的发射、传播、接收和检测过程。 此外,源码中可能还包含了算法性能的评估,例如误码率(BER)和信噪比(SNR)等性能指标的计算,这些都是评价通信系统性能的重要参数。通过仿真结果,用户能够观察到在不同信噪比条件下,V-BLAST检测算法的性能表现,从而为算法优化和系统设计提供数据支持。 对于通信领域的专业人士来说,掌握V-BLAST结构检测算法的仿真不仅有助于设计更高效的通信系统,还能加深对MIMO技术的理解。此外,仿真作为一种成本较低、效率较高的研发手段,可以加速算法和系统的研发进程,缩短产品从概念到市场的周期。 本资源的文件列表仅包含一个PDF文件,其标题和描述表明该文件是关于通信仿真和V-BLAST检测算法的详细说明。因此,PDF文件可能包含了算法原理的详细介绍、仿真模型的设计、参数设置、Matlab代码的解释以及仿真实验的步骤和结果分析等内容。这对于理解算法的理论基础和实际应用具有重要的参考价值。 对于正在从事或计划从事通信系统设计和仿真的读者,该资源将是宝贵的学习材料。通过研究V-BLAST检测算法及其仿真,读者可以提高自己在通信系统建模、性能评估和算法设计方面的能力。同时,对于教学活动而言,这些内容也适合作为课程讲义或实验指导书,帮助学生更好地理解和掌握无线通信的关键技术。